Hi All, The CORBA module supports the following preprocessor definitions. Other preprocessor definitions will ignore by the module.
#includes #define #undef #ifdef #ifndef #else #endif Regards, Eranga On Wed, Jun 18, 2008 at 12:04 AM, Juergen Weber <[EMAIL PROTECTED]> wrote: > Hi, > > I believe the Corba module is a bit ticklish with some IDL > expressions.
